Zipline Drones Cut Maternal Deaths by 56% in Ghana

  • Zipline's drone delivery system has cut maternal deaths by 56.4% at health facilities in Ghana's Ashanti Region.
  • The study analyzed 191 health facilities from 2017 to 2022.
  • There was a 19.9% increase in antenatal visits at Zipline-supported facilities.
